My son has a 99 Vmax 600ER Triple and he wants to remove the electric start.
We purchased the correct smoothing capacitor (condensor) and I have ordered an adapter plug as shown on the Yamaha microfiche. Can someone with this model (non-electric start, 600 triple, single headlight) tell me where the capacitor is mounted. I'm guessing by the adapter plug and the microfiche it's somewhere around the CDI. I know some of the capacitors mount up by the headlight but it doesn't appear to be the case on this model.

It's okay to leave the condensor in when you add electric start but the electric start models don't have the condensor. So when you remove the electric start you have to add one and that's what we are in the process of doing.

The headlight harness is different 8CH-84359-10-00 vs 8CH-84359-00-00 that's what I just looked at. Where is the hood harness in the fiche? That where the condensor was in 1998. It should be 1 R and 1 B plug.
